What Is an Airtrack Gymnastics Mat?

An air track is an inflatable gymnastics mat designed for bouncing, tumbling, and safe landings. Think of it as a portable, adjustable spring floor—without the heavy cost or bulky size. It inflates in minutes, provides shock absorption, and rolls up neatly for storage.

These mats are widely used for:

Gymnastics practice at home

Cheerleading and acro training

Safe tumbling for kids

Strength and mobility workouts

Active play for toddlers

What Beginners Should Look for in an Airtrack

When buying your first mat, especially as a parent or beginner, you don’t need all the bells and whistles. But you do need:

Reinforced seams (to hold pressure)

Slip-resistant surface (for indoor safety)

Size that fits your home (3m is great for most rooms)

Included pump and carry bag (for easy use)
